Where to Find Awesome Free After Effects Templates
Alright, let's talk about where to find these amazing free After Effects project files. There's a whole universe of resources out there, so let's check out the best places to start your search. Firstly, Videohive (Envato Elements) is a massive marketplace where you can find a huge library of templates. While many are premium, they often have free files available, especially through their monthly freebies. Keep an eye out for those! You'll find a massive selection, everything from lower thirds and logo reveals to complex animated graphics and cinematic intros. Secondly, MotionElements is another excellent platform with a decent selection of freebies, alongside their paid templates. They regularly offer free templates and project files, so it's worth checking their free section frequently. It's all about keeping your eye open for the right time, as these sites often rotate their free options. They are a reliable source for high-quality files.
Next up, Behance and Dribbble are fantastic places to discover freebies created by talented motion designers. You can often find free project files or links to free downloads within the descriptions of their projects. Browse through their portfolios, find designers whose style you admire, and see if they offer any freebies. This is a great way to discover unique and creative templates. Similarly, YouTube is a goldmine for free templates and tutorials. Many motion graphics artists offer free project files alongside their tutorials. Watch their tutorials, learn their techniques, and download their accompanying project files. Don't forget to subscribe to channels that offer these resources. A lot of creators offer a link to the free templates within the description box of their tutorials. These creators also offer valuable advice. Lastly, search engines like Google and Bing can be your best friend. Use specific search terms like "free After Effects project file," "free After Effects template," or "free logo reveal template." Refine your searches by including keywords related to the specific effects or styles you're looking for (e.g., "free lower third After Effects template").
Remember to always check the license of any free project file before using it, and make sure that it's suitable for your intended use (commercial or personal). It's crucial to be respectful of the designers' terms. With a little digging, you'll uncover a treasure trove of incredible resources. Have fun exploring!
How to Use Free After Effects Templates Like a Pro
Okay, you've downloaded some free After Effects project files. Now what? Don't just sit there, let's learn how to use these templates like a pro! First, open the project file in After Effects. Take some time to explore the project structure. Look at the layers, compositions, and effects used. Get familiar with how everything is organized. The more you understand the structure, the easier it will be to customize it. Then, start replacing the placeholder content with your own. This might involve replacing text, images, videos, and audio. It's important to keep your project files organized as well. Usually, the templates will have placeholder elements, such as text, logos, or images. Replace these elements with your own content to make the template unique to your project.
Next, customize the design elements. Adjust the colors, fonts, and sizes to match your brand or project's aesthetic. Try experimenting with different looks to see what works best. Don't be afraid to make changes! This is where you bring your own personality to the template. Now is the perfect time to bring your creative vision to life! Check out any expressions or effects controls that are available. Many templates have control panels that allow you to modify the project's appearance without going deep into the composition. This will make it much easier to personalize the file. Next up, you should preview and refine your animation. Play the animation and make sure everything looks good and flows smoothly. Adjust the timing, easing, and other parameters to get the desired effect. If you have any problems or need help, consult tutorials on the internet, or contact the creator of the template.
Finally, when you're happy with your changes, render out your final video. Select your desired output settings (resolution, frame rate, format) and render the project. Always save a copy of the original project file before making any changes. This way, you can always revert to the original if you need to. After you customize the template, it's time to export it! That's it! By following these simple steps, you can start using free After Effects templates to create stunning visuals quickly and easily. With practice, you'll become a pro at customizing templates and making them your own!
Tips and Tricks for Using Free After Effects Templates Effectively
Let's get even deeper into the world of free After Effects project files with some pro tips and tricks. First, start with the right template. Make sure the template's style and functionality align with your project's needs. Don't try to force a template that doesn't fit! Next, organize your project! Create a well-structured project file by renaming layers and compositions, using color-coding, and adding comments to the timeline. This will make it easier to navigate and customize the project. You need to keep track of your work, and the best way to do this is to keep things clean. Now is the time to optimize your workflow. Familiarize yourself with keyboard shortcuts to speed up your editing process. Practice! Remember that the more you practice, the faster and more efficient you'll become.
Also, modify with confidence! Don't be afraid to experiment with different effects, colors, and compositions. Make the template your own by adding your personal style. Feel free to explore and change the elements of the template. If you want to take your skills to the next level, learn from the template. Study how the template was created, and analyze the techniques used by the original designer. This is an awesome way to learn from the best in the business. Check the licensing of the templates you download, because it is important. Be sure to carefully read the terms of the license. Always check the license to ensure that you can use the template for your intended purpose, especially if it is for commercial use. Always back up your projects, because data loss happens. Always save a copy of the original project file before making any changes. This way, you can always revert to the original if you need to. Finally, don't be afraid to seek help. If you have any questions or need help, don't hesitate to reach out to the template designer or the After Effects community. Remember, these are meant to be a fun way to create content. Enjoy the process, and have fun creating amazing videos!
